Mona. I used her and she cheeses this challenge because her skil continuously applies water damage over and over again, and at the same time you can use her charged attacks to get the water attacks done and most of the charged attacks as well. Then just bring someone with a fast charged attack like bennett to clean up the last few charged attacks. Rinse, repeat.
So first time I tried it with the team the guide reccomended but only got bronze, so today I decided to try again and used mona, bennett, xiangling, and navia. Found out if you use mona and use her mirror reflection of doom, each blast from her skill counts as a seperate water attack, and you can just spam her charged attack at the same time and get the hydro damage attacks quik, and as soon as you do, just switch to bennet and spam his charged attack for the last few charged attacks.
